The benzoin condensation of aromatic and heteroaromatic aldehydes, catalyzed by electrochemically generated N-heterocyclic carbenes, has been set up in the absence of organic solvents and bases. a-Hydroxy ketones have been isolated in good to elevated yields, in short reaction times. Aldol products and carbene-aldehyde adducts have been obtained in elevated yields from linear and short branched aldehydes, respectively. A comparison with the use of classical organic solvents has been reported
CHIAROTTO I, FEROCI M, ORSINI M, FEENEY M M M, & INESI A (2010). Study on the Reactivity of Aldehydes in Electrolyzed Ionic Liquids: Benzoin Condensation - Volatile Organic Compounds (VOCs) vs. Room Temperature Ionic Liquids (RTILs). ADVANCED SYNTHESIS & CATALYSIS, 3287-3292.
